Equal Opportunity/Affirmative Action
The University of Montana is committed to a program of equal opportunity for education, employment and participation in University activities without regard to race, color, sex, age, religious creed, political ideas, marital or family status, physical or mental disability, national origin or ancestry, or sexual orientation.

Discrimination Grievance Procedure
The University of Montana has established a discrimination grievance procedure for employees, students and applicants for employment or admission who claim to have been unlawfully discriminated against because of any University regulation, policy, practice or official action of any University employee.
The University is prohibited from retaliating against an individual who has made charges, testified, assisted or participated in any way in any proceeding, investigation or hearing in regard to the violations or alleged violations of laws or orders requiring equal educational and/or employment opportunity.
